Transaction 6421eb51e21a2c7d76296fe622962d2ede253b324783ce20a3eede96d0dfe7b5

1 Input
2 Outputs
  • 6421eb51e21a2c7d76296fe622962d2ede253b324783ce20a3eede96d0dfe7b5:0
  • value  225937
    address  3A1grzdoqo4KZLS4PAxhDp1MNXMds3SCLA
  • 6421eb51e21a2c7d76296fe622962d2ede253b324783ce20a3eede96d0dfe7b5:1
  • value  57259793
    address  32wwpXKbNxjLdV1oFivHuRrmsnF1cTKXUN